Local Courts
Immigration cases for Gallatin residents are typically heard at the Nashville Immigration Court located at 230 Great Circle Road, Nashville, TN. Some matters may also be processed through the USCIS Nashville Field Office.

Which immigration court handles cases for Gallatin residents?
Gallatin residents typically appear before the Nashville Immigration Court on Great Circle Road. This court serves Middle Tennessee including Sumner County, and local attorneys are familiar with the specific judges and procedures used there.
How does Tennessee's driver's license policy affect immigrants in Gallatin?
Tennessee requires proof of lawful presence for driver's licenses, but offers driving certificates for some immigrants. A local immigration attorney can help you understand which documents qualify and how to maintain legal status while living in Gallatin.
